French Polynesia - Services Employment 2012

Employment in services · World Bank
81.69% +0.29% from 2011 Global rank: 180th

French Polynesia's services employment was 81.69% in 2012, increased +0.29% from 81.40% in 2011. This was the 180th highest globally.
